    This was probably a foster care adoption, because children born in 93 or 94 would only be 17 or 16 now.

    If they were adopted, you have NO LEGAL RIGHT to them. You would have little rights anyway, as their aunt.

    We are not a reunion website, and off-site contact is prohibited. I have removed your email address and phone number. You should expect replies on this board and reply to those replies here.

    Your best bet is to try reunion websites. Because you are not an adoptee or biological parent, the only one I can really recommend is ISRR. Your only other option is to hire a licensed private investigator.

    But!--I agree with ITstudent. Have you considered that these people may not want to be in contact with you? They are adults, and have more rights to their records than you do, and if they wanted to search, I believe that they probably would have. Again, check reunion websites.
